Output 27ec2cc5eb1285ebbeb4d17b23d5a2ad8db54f6a95352fbab143ec74ce4ba71b:304

value
369471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53780021b9b6580e09479bb90f8d3d6e28c66330 OP_EQUAL
address
39JMmFKCLCPHLoYtPgwrgKQZk9anP2r5qm
transaction
27ec2cc5eb1285ebbeb4d17b23d5a2ad8db54f6a95352fbab143ec74ce4ba71b
confirmations
165042
spent
true